Damn Wayne! Your getting the new TK to stack nicely! Any reason you don't use the CO2?
@manicgrower I usually run a perpetual flower room,so I always end up running it at a fairly low level.
When I've tried using it at higher levels in perpetual flower rooms,I found some strains don't want to ripen and finish properly,some blow out,and some foxtail excessively.
I find proper air exchange to be just as effective,when compared to running low levels of C02 from a tank or burner.

I do use it in monoculture rooms,at higher levels where everything is being harvested at the same time,and I have the capability/option of lowering it back to near normal levels (350-450 ppm) the last 2-3 weeks before harvest.
